          This reproduction of an architectural work or work of art, is covered under the Swedish law of copyright for literary and artistic works ( Law 1960:729, paragraph 24), which states that "Work of art may be depicted if it is permanently placed on or at a public place outdoors. Buildings may be freely depicted." See Commons:Freedom of panorama#Sweden for more information.
